What is the benefits of prepaid cards as online discounts on websites are only given to credit card or debit card holder? Can anyone tell me
Websites don’t give offers on prepaid card but prepaid card issuer company gives cashback (like 1% cashback) and offers by tieing up with brands
One benefit is that you can maintain a neat and clean bank statement.
As mentioned by @Dev7, Customers may get specific app-based offers, such as Galgal, Fyp, and the recently launched Pepper Money.
It’s a bit safer to transact as well, if your prepaid card details get leaked or the card gets misplaced, you are not likely to lose too much money. You can also give prepaid cards to minors in your family.
